Anita Rée: Portrait of later photographer Hildegard Heise nee Neumann (1897-1979), wife of the art historian Carl Georg Heise and daughter of Johann Martin Andreas Neumann, mayor of Lübeck.   (Wikidata search (Cirrus search) Wikidata query (SPARQL)  Create new Wikidata item based on this file)
